Residential Sales Consultant
Retail sales representative job in Auburn Hills, MI
Pella Corporation is accepting applications for a Resident Sales Consultant for the Northern Detroit market. The Residential Sales Consultant is responsible for selling Pella windows and doors directly to homeowners for replacement projects. Through in-home sales appointments and following a structured selling process the consultant will understand the customer's wants and needs and translate our product offerings to match. The consultant will strive for first-time close and will deliver effective follow-up as needed to close the rest. It is expected that all Residential Sales Consultants will proactively create self-generated leads such as new referrals through customer relationship networking to drive sales goals and maximize earning potential. The ideal candidate will be results driven, have outside sales experience, and thrive in a fast-paced environment.

Fire Systems of Michigan, LLC., is a leader in the industry for providing fire protection services to Michigan for over 30 years. Fire Systems of Michigan is located in Novi, MI, with an excellent team of 100+ employees who are responsible for the inspection and installation of fire alarms, sprinkler systems, kitchen fire suppression systems, fire extinguishers and other fire protection services. We strive to provide our customers with the highest quality services to help keep them fire safe and code compliant. Fire Systems of Michigan has an extensive customer base with over 10,000 fire systems that we perform recurring inspection and repair services throughout the state. Fire Systems of Michigan is continually growing through its internal sales and marketing activities, strong reputation, and business acquisitions. Please visit our website, ****************************** to learn more about us.
About The Position
Fire Systems of Michigan is hiring to fill a new position for an Inside Sales Representative that will be responsible for a variety of marketing efforts while working closely with the Director of Sales of the company and our outside sales team.
Handle incoming leads from various sources, including phone calls and internet inquiries, ensuring they are properly logged, qualified, and directed to the appropriate sales representative.
Assess and qualify leads based on predefined criteria to determine their suitability and readiness for further engagement by the outside sales team.
Accurately maintain and update lead and customer information in Salesforce.com, ensuring all interactions and qualification details are well-documented.
Work closely with the outside sales team to ensure they receive well-qualified leads and have the necessary background information to close deals effectively.
Contact current customers to ensure high satisfaction with our services and attempt to cross-sell additional services to our current customers.
Aggressively call on prospects for new business opportunities in targeted markets to schedule site survey appointments for our outside sales team.
Call on select vertical markets to find sales opportunities.
Call on very past due inspections and lost accounts to recover their business.
Analyze market opportunities and develop a sales strategy to steadily provide leads to our outside sales team.
Assisting with incoming phone calls and internet leads to sell services and schedule site surveys.
